Gene therapy illustrates a pioneering progression in state-of-the-art healthcare. By targeting the essential basis of a medical issue at the genetic level, gene therapy introduces a promising approach to typical methods that commonly only suppress conditions.
Understanding DNA Treatment?
Gene therapy constitutes a biomedical solution that focuses on altering a person’s genetic sequence to counteract or prevent health conditions. This is accomplished through diverse techniques, including:
Functional Gene Introduction – Adding a corrected DNA sequence to supersede a faulty or absent version.
Inhibitory Gene Therapy – Halting the manifestation of pathogenic genomic elements.
CRISPR-based Engineering – Strategically altering the chromosomal composition using advanced tools like CRISPR-Cas9.
Cell-Based Gene Therapy – Adjusting cellular structures outside the body and transferring them into the recipient.
This pioneering domain has evolved exponentially with the emergence of genomic engineering, creating solutions to manage medical issues historically deemed untreatable.
Understanding How Gene Therapy Works
DNA modification implements a variety of strategies to inject DNA sequences within target tissues, frequently through biochemical vector delivery systems.

Deciphering Genomic and Regenerative Solutions
Genome-based and therapeutic cell strategies define two distinct but often synergistic branches of medical innovation:
✅ Regenerative Cell Medicine involves the infusion, modification, or transference of biological cells into a subject to address a malady. This includes regenerative cell infusions, CAR-T cell therapy for tumorous growths, and stem-based healing methods to restore deteriorated body parts.
✅ DNA Correction Therapy specializes in replacing or reprogramming mutated sequences within a patient’s cells to neutralize inherited ailments. This is executed through targeted gene transport that introduce healthy nucleotides into the body’s cells.
These biological interventions are spearheading a revolutionary shift where conditions that were once mitigated with endless pharmaceuticals or invasive procedures could realistically be resolved with a one-time solution.
Genetic Carriers
Microbes have developed to efficiently deliver genetic material into host cells, establishing them as a viable method for genetic modification. Widely used virus-based carriers include:
Adenoviruses – Capable of infecting both mitotic and non-dividing cells but may provoke immune responses.
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Highly regarded due to their reduced immune response and ability to sustain long-term DNA transcription.
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Incorporate into the host genome, providing stable gene expression, with lentiviruses being particularly beneficial for modifying quiescent cells.
Non-Viral Vectors
Non-viral delivery methods provide a safer alternative, reducing the risk of immune reactions. These comprise:
Liposomes and Nanoparticles – Packaging DNA or RNA for efficient internalization.
Electrical Permeabilization – Applying electric shocks to open transient channels in plasma barriers, permitting nucleic acid infiltration.
Direct Injection – Introducing genetic material directly into target tissues.
Clinical Implementation of Gene Editing
DNA-based interventions have proven effective across diverse clinical disciplines, profoundly influencing the management of inherited conditions, oncological diseases, and pathogen-induced ailments.
Addressing Inherited Diseases
Many genetic disorders stem from isolated genetic anomalies, rendering them suitable targets for genetic correction. Some notable advancements comprise:
CFTR Mutation Disorder – Research aiming to incorporate working CFTR sequences indicate potential efficacy.
Clotting Factor Deficiency – DNA treatment experiments focus on regenerating the production of clotting factors.
Dystrophic Muscle Disorders – CRISPR-mediated gene editing delivers promise for DMD-affected individuals.
Hemoglobinopathies and Erythrocyte Disorders – DNA correction techniques aim to rectify red blood cell abnormalities.
Oncological Genetic Treatment
DNA-based interventions are crucial in oncology, either by modifying immune cells to eliminate cancerous growths or by reprogramming malignant cells to halt metastasis. Several highly effective oncogenetic treatments include:
CAR-T Cell Therapy – Reprogrammed immune cells attacking tumor markers.
Cancer-Selective Viral Agents – Bioengineered viral entities that selectively infect and eradicate cancerous growths.
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Reviving the activity of genes like TP53 to maintain cellular balance.
Curing of Transmissible Conditions
Genetic modification offers potential cures for persistent infections exemplified by viral immunodeficiency. Research-based procedures comprise:
CRISPR-driven HIV Elimination – Focusing on and neutralizing HIV-positive tissues.
Gene Alteration of Lymphocytes – Transforming T cells immune to HIV entry.
Ethical Challenges and Challenges
Despite its therapeutic promise, genomic medicine raises pressing philosophical and technical uncertainties.
Moral Dilemmas
Genome Modification – Altering DNA sequences in prenatal structures introduces controversies about inadvertent consequences and hereditary alterations.
Availability and Fairness – Significant expenses cause genomic medicine inaccessible to countless people.
Undesired Repercussions – Unintended impacts and unexpected genetic errors present threats.
Medical Obstacles
Efficient Distribution – Improving effective cellular uptake to target organisms.
Immune Reactions – Managing the host adaptation to biotechnological agents.
Sustained Results – Monitoring the stability and efficacy of DNA edits in the long run.

Understanding the Biological Foundations of Cell and Gene Therapies
Regenerative Cell Therapy: Revolutionizing Treatment Options
Biological treatments applies the therapeutic power of cells to address health conditions. Significant therapies comprise:
Advanced Stem Cell Replacement:
Used to combat cancers and hematologic conditions by infusing healthy stem cells via matched cellular replacements.
CAR-T Cell Therapy: A groundbreaking cancer treatment in which a person’s white blood cells are genetically altered to identify more effectively and attack cancer cells.
Mesenchymal Stem Cell Therapy: Analyzed for its therapeutic value in managing autoimmune diseases, orthopedic injuries, and progressive neural ailments.
Gene Therapy: Altering the Fundamental Biology
Gene therapy operates via precisely modifying the genetic basis of inherited disorders:
Direct Genetic Therapy: Transfers DNA sequences immediately within the patient’s body, including the regulatory-approved vision-restoring Luxturna for treating congenital sight impairment.
Cell-Extraction Gene Treatment: Utilizes modifying a subject’s genetic material under controlled conditions and then reinjecting them, as seen in some clinical trials for red blood cell disorders and immune system failures.
The advent of genetic scissors CRISPR-Cas9 has significantly advanced gene therapy studies, enabling targeted alterations at the genetic scale.
Revolutionary Impacts in Healthcare
Cell and gene therapies are reinventing healthcare models in different branches:
Malignancy Combat Strategies
The sanction of engineered lymphocyte treatments like Kymriah and Yescarta has changed the landscape of cancer treatment, with significant impact on individuals with hematologic malignancies who have exhausted other options.
Genomic Ailments
Disorders such as spinal muscular atrophy together with a hereditary blood disorder, which until recently offered restricted medical solutions, now offer groundbreaking genomic medicine strategies such as a pioneering SMA treatment and a CRISPR-based therapy.
